Technical Safeguards: Encryption and Access Control
Technical safeguards represent the digital locks on your electronic health records (EHR). We implement NIST-standard AES-256 encryption for data at rest and TLS 1.2 or higher for data in transit. This ensures that even if data is intercepted, it remains unreadable. Multi-factor authentication (MFA) is a non-negotiable requirement in our security stack. It prevents unauthorized access even if a password is compromised. We also deploy granular audit logs that track every interaction with patient data. This provides a clear trail of who accessed what and when, satisfying the strict accountability requirements of the law. Physical and Administrative Safeguards
Physical security is often overlooked in busy Miami medical offices with high foot traffic. We help you secure server rooms and workstations to prevent unauthorized physical access. This includes implementing auto-logoff features on computers left unattended in exam rooms. Administratively, we manage your Business Associate Agreements (BAAs) with technology vendors to ensure every link in your chain is secure. Because 74% of all breaches include a human element according to the 2023 Verizon Data Breach Investigations Report, we provide regular security awareness training for your staff. Disaster Recovery in the Hurricane Zone
Miami is the most hurricane-prone city in the United States, which makes HIPAA’s Contingency Plan requirement (45 CFR § 164.308(a)(7)) a unique challenge. A standard cloud backup isn’t a complete Disaster Recovery (DR) solution. If a Category 4 storm floods your office, a basic backup might save your files, but it won’t restore your operations. You need a solution that virtualizes your entire environment in the cloud so your staff can work from any location.

What is the difference between HIPAA-compliant hosting and HIPAA-compliant IT services?
Hosting provides the secure physical or virtual server where your data lives, while IT services manage the entire ecosystem surrounding that data. Hosting ensures the facility is secure; however, IT services implement the 45 specific implementation specifications required by the HIPAA Security Rule. Can I use standard email services like Gmail to communicate with patients?
You can’t use standard, free Gmail accounts because they lack the necessary Business Associate Agreement and end-to-end encryption. To remain compliant, you must upgrade to a paid Google Workspace account with a signed BAA or use a dedicated encryption tool. What happens if a Business Associate (like an IT company) causes a data breach?
The Business Associate is directly liable for the breach under the HITECH Act of 2009 and must notify you within 60 days of discovery. You’re still responsible for ensuring a signed BAA was in place before the incident occurred. Is telehealth HIPAA compliant if I use my personal smartphone?
Personal smartphones are only compliant if you utilize platforms that offer 256-bit encryption and provide a signed BAA. Standard FaceTime or SMS services don’t meet the rigorous standards of the HIPAA Security Rule. Since the 2023 expiration of the COVID-19 enforcement discretion, Miami doctors must use professional grade telehealth tools to avoid significant penalties and ensure patient data stays private.
